Charles 69 Posté(e) le 12 juin 2020 Posté(e) le 12 juin 2020 Bonjour, Je viens de faire l'acquisition d'une caméra AMCREST IP2M-841EW, alimentation par POE et fonctionnalités PT. Après quelques recherches ici et sur le web j'ai réussi à "programmer" avec les règles d'action deux modes de fonctionnement. Au passage en mode Home In la caméra se parque , puis de désactive Au passage en mode Home Out la caméra se réactive, se positionne dans la position choisie, et la détection de mouvement fait son office En cas de détection de mouvement une règle d'action active la sortie tout ou rien de la caméra et une autre règle d'action envoie un message sur le haut parleur de la caméra Sur la sortie (Digital Output) de la caméra je comptais mettre une sirène d'intérieur ou une lampe stroboscopique. Pour le moment je teste avec une lampe de poche !! Hormis les problèmes de sensibilité et de seuil ( d'ailleurs si quelqu'un peut m'expliquer exactement ce que ça veut dire ... ) mon souci est le suivant. Lorsque je suis à l'extérieur de chez moi ( en mode Home Out ) et que je veux déplacer la caméra avec les commandes PTZ de DS Cam ou de Surveillance Station la détection de mouvement étant active j'ai le déclenchement d'une alarme qui n'en est pas vraiment une, d'où ma question : Comment peut-on désactiver la détection de mouvement pendant un mouvement de la caméra effectué avec les commandes PTZ ? Merci pour votre aide. Charles 0 Citer
StéphanH Posté(e) le 12 juin 2020 Posté(e) le 12 juin 2020 Bonjour. La réponse m’intéresse également ...Rédigé avec Tapatalk 0 Citer
Pascalou59 Posté(e) le 13 juin 2020 Posté(e) le 13 juin 2020 (modifié) Bonjour Il y a 15 heures, Charles 69 a dit : Comment peut-on désactiver la détection de mouvement pendant un mouvement de la caméra effectué avec les commandes PTZ ? A mon humble avis il n' y a pas de solution et je n' en vois pas Modifié le 13 juin 2020 par Pascalou59 0 Citer
Charles 69 Posté(e) le 15 juin 2020 Auteur Posté(e) le 15 juin 2020 Bonjour, J'ai continué mes investigations et j'ai trouvé une solution à peu près satisfaisante. Mon objectif : tout piloter avec Surveillance Station, sans utiliser le programme Amcrest View Pro ( Android et Windows ) Pour Android la liaison avec la caméra se fait en P2P. Le programme fonctionne bien mais je ne suis pas certain de la sécurité de ce type de liaison. J'ai donc désactivé le protocole P2P dans la caméra. De l’extérieur de chez moi la caméra est uniquement accessible par DS Cam. Par contre j'ai activé la connexion FTP de la caméra vers le NAS ce qui permet de contrôler ce qu'elle fait à l'insu de moi même. 1 - Problème des commandes PTZ qui déclenchent des alarmes Ça se produit quand c'est Surveillance Station qui gère la détection de mouvement, quand celle ci est laissé à la caméra on peut lancer des commandes PTZ avec Surveillance Station ou DS Cam sans provoquer d'alarme. 2 - Autre problème dans la méthode décrite dans mon premier post. En Home Mode à chaque changement jour/nuit ou nuit/jour la caméra se réinitialise, revient à sa position par défaut et tout de suite après au premier preset s'il est défini. Donc j'ai défini le Preset 1 sur la position "parking" ( tournée vers le mur ! ) 3 - Les règles d'action de Surveillance Station ont parfois un fonctionnement aléatoire, quand il y en a plusieurs qui s'enchainent elles ne fonctionnent pas forcément dans l'ordre où elles sont écrites. Règle Home In - Désactivation surveillance > évènement Surveillance Station = Home In > action 1 - Caméra = positionner la caméra en position "parking" > action 2 - Caméra = sortie audio message "caméra désactivée" > action 3 - Caméra = désactiver la caméra Une fois de temps en temps en temps l'action 1 et/ou 2 ne se font pas ... pas grave mais désagréable. Règle Home Out - Activation surveillance > évènement Surveillance Station = Home Out > action 1 - Camera = Activer Camera > action 2 - Caméra = positionner la caméra en position "zone à surveiller" > action 3 - Caméra = sortie audio message "caméra activée" Presque tout le temps les actions 2 et/ou 3 ne se font pas ... C'est quand même dommage de surveiller un mur quand on croit surveiller l'entrée de la maison ... On obtient un meilleur fonctionnement en découpant la règle en deux règles liées Règle Home Out 1 - Activation surveillance > évènement Surveillance Station = Home Out > action 1 - Camera = Activer Camera Règle Home Out 2 - Activation surveillance > évènement Caméra = caméra activée (une fois) > action 1 - Caméra = positionner la caméra en position "zone à surveiller" > action 2 - Caméra = sortie audio message "caméra activée" Les positions "parking" et " zone à surveiller" étant définies dans Surveillance Station En regardant les forums Amcrest (en anglais) j'ai découvert les API des caméras et j'ai commencé à regarder si on pouvait traiter ça par les API , et il y a une solution qui a l'air de fonctionner c'est de piloter le positionnement de la caméra par les API Amcrest en les passant dans l'action Webhook de Surveillance Station. Suite au prochain épisode ... 0 Citer
Charles 69 Posté(e) le 16 juin 2020 Auteur Posté(e) le 16 juin 2020 Bonjour, Tout d'abord pour revenir au sujet du post initial "Comment désactiver la détection de mouvement pendant un mouvement pan ou un tilt de la caméra ?" Oui c'est possible. Il faut que la détection de mouvement soit gérée par la caméra ( en tout cas pour la Amcrest 841EW ) Plus précisément voilà comment est paramétré le changement Home In à Home Out et inversement Sur la caméra il y a 4 vues de prédéfinies Preset 1 = "Parking" ( caméra tournée vers le mur ) Preset 2 = Repas Preset 3 = Entrée Preset 4 = Séjour Dans détection vidéo PTZ est coché et sélectionné sur NONE Dans Surveillance Station ce sont les Règles d'action qui pilotent tout. Les mêmes Vues que celles de la caméra ont été définies Dans les paramètres 'Caméra' 'Mouvement' + 'Détection d'évènement' 'source de l'algorithme de détéction' = Par caméra Dans les paramètres 'Home Mode' 'Enregistrement' tout est désactivé. Règle Home In - Désactivation surveillance > évènement Surveillance Station = Home In > action 1 - Webhook URL = http://192.168.0.22/cgi-bin/ptz.cgi?action=start&channel=1&code=GotoPreset&arg1=0&arg2=1&arg3=0 > action 2 - Caméra = sortie audio message "caméra désactivée" > action 3 - Caméra = désactiver la caméra Règle Home Out 1 - Activation surveillance > évènement Surveillance Station = Home Out > action 1 - Camera = Activer Camera Règle Home Out 2 - Activation surveillance > évènement Caméra = caméra activée (une fois) > action 1 - Webhhok URL = http://192.168.0.22/cgi-bin/ptz.cgi?action=start&channel=1&code=GotoPreset&arg1=0&arg2=3&arg3=0 > action 2 - Caméra = sortie audio message "caméra activée" Remplacer 192.168.0.22 par l'IP de votre caméra Concernant les API de la caméra, la version 2017 se trouve là https://s3.amazonaws.com/amcrest-files/Amcrest+HTTP+API+3.2017.pdf On peut les tester directement dans un navigateur, et ainsi comparer avec ce qui apparait dans le setup de la caméra par exemple >> obtenir les paramètres de la détection de mouvement http://192.168.0.22/cgi-bin/configManager.cgi?action=getConfig&name=MotionDetect >> obtenir planning enregistrement http://192.168.0.22/cgi-bin/configManager.cgi?action=getConfig&name=Record >> positionne la camera sur le preset 10 http://192.168.0.22/cgi-bin/ptz.cgi?action=start&channel=1&code=GotoPreset&arg1=0&arg2=10&arg3=0 >> désactiver la détection de mouvement http://192.168.0.22/cgi-bin/configManager.cgi?action=setConfig&MotionDetect[0].Enable=false Cette commande répond OK, mais en fait il ne se passe rien. Il semble que certaines commandes soient bloquées. En ce qui concerne la commande d'une alarme par la détection de mouvement j'ai laissé tombé , c'est trop sensible . Je verrai peut-être avec un détecteur de mouvement HF ... J'espère que ces quelques explications pourront aider 0 Citer
Messages recommandés
Rejoindre la conversation
Vous pouvez publier maintenant et vous inscrire plus tard. Si vous avez un compte, connectez-vous maintenant pour publier avec votre compte.